Trivia about the song Michael Caine by Madness

When was the song “Michael Caine” released by Madness?
The song Michael Caine was released in 1984, on the album “Keep Moving”.
Who composed the song “Michael Caine” by Madness?
The song “Michael Caine” by Madness was composed by Carl Smyth, Dan Woodgate, and Carl Chas Smash Smyth.
